The Tipstrr camp have been taking a look at what is set to be a wide open race at Hereford and it's one of the outsiders who is attracting attention in a race that will offer plenty of each-way value.

15:00 Hereford: Vickers.Bet Best Prices Guaranteed Daily Novices' Handicap Chase (3 miles 1 furlong 44 yards)

In a wide open market, it's Time For A Pint who has taken the lead and there is strong reason to believe that he could be a contender here. 

Despite not finishing his last race at Southwell, he eased to victory at Catterick in the race prior to that and clearly has talent, but doesn't offer the best value to punters here. 

Venetia Williams has had an excellent season so far and Natty Night has the potential to be in contention here due to the upward trajectory of form that he has displayed in recent weeks.

A second at the same course in early January was followed by a win at Leicester 22 days ago, where he finished well after being reluctant to line up. 

Seymour Promise is looking to claim his maiden win and put to rest an erratic period of form since his return from wind surgery. 

On his return he was never in contention and finished eighth, trailing the leaders by some distance, then he was pulled up after initially going well at Exeter.

However, his most recent outing at Worcester showed promise, finishing narrowly behind Haston Clermont and the impressive seven-year-old was asked questions all the way to the finish.

The horses all previously mentioned have a very strong chance at Hereford today, but the Tipstrr camp have edged towards the each-way market, given that there is strong value elsewhere. 

While Wide To West looks very lonely on the fringes of the market, he has shown potential in his six races under rules so far. 

He showed ability in his three 3-mile Irish point-to-points, coming third in one of them postmarking 85.

Under rules he has been allowed to be brought along slowly, running over shorter trips in his maidens, including twice over 2 miles. 

Wide to West tends to jump to his right and looks to struggle going left-handed, so it was strange that connections have run him three times in his handicaps going left-handed.

They also moved him quickly over chases, which he is bred to do, and two runs ago jumped well and showed greenness, but showed determination to keep running on under pressure for the last mile to only go down by eight lengths. That was going left-handed, and his right-handed jumping was again against him.

He suffered a breathing problem last time and was down the field, but they have given him a wind op since and today he looks interesting going right-handed off a good looking mark of 74.

Suggested Bet: Wide To West each-way in the 15:00 at Hereford
